Measurement Tab for Quant
Type How the Type Calculates Sample Concentration
Manually entered
factor
Uses the equation C = K * A, where C is the concentration of the
analyte in the selected units, K is the entered factor, and A is the
absorbance.
Measure single
standard
Divides the sample absorbance value by the average absorbance value
of a single standard. This is in effect a “Standard curve” quantification
(see below) with just one standard.
Standard curve Uses a simple standard curve based on the absorbance of a set of
standards at a specified wavelength.
Standard curve with
two wavelengths
Takes the average of values determined by each of two standard curves
associated with the specified wavelengths.
Advanced standard
curve
Uses a standard curve generated from a specified equation.
Advanced without
standards
Uses a “single result equation” specified on the Measurement tab.
(Calculates the concentration or answer directly from this equation.)
